- Hypoallergenic is a term coined by advertisers (based on the Greek prefix hypo meaning "below normal" or "slightly") and first used in a cosmetics campaign in 1953.[1] It is used to describe items (especially cosmetics and textiles) that cause or are claimed to cause fewer allergic reactions. - Hypoallergen bedeutet "wenig sensibilisierend" oder "enthält keine Stoffe mit einem bekannten allergenen Potential". Beauty Ratgeber - by Andrea Flaßbeck (X)

- Hypoallergen ist kein rechtlich geschützter Begriff, d.h. es gibt keine festgelegten Kriterien, wann ein Produkt diese Bezeichnung tragen darf. - Label Online by Andrea Flaßbeck (X)
